The KitchenAid KBRS19KTBL00 is a top-freezer refrigerator designed to provide ample storage and efficient cooling. It features a sleek design with adjustable shelves, humidity-controlled crispers, and an ice maker. This manual covers important safety information, features, installation, setup, operation, and troubleshooting tips.
Key components: Adjustable shelves, humidity-controlled crispers, ice maker, LED lighting, and energy-efficient design.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Adjustable Shelves | Customize storage space to fit various items |
| Humidity-Controlled Crispers | Keep fruits and vegetables fresh |
| Ice Maker | Automatically produces ice cubes |
| LED Lighting | Bright and energy-efficient interior lighting |
| Energy Star Certified | Meets energy efficiency guidelines |
Unpack and inspect contents. Ensure the refrigerator is placed on a level surface.
WARNING! Ensure proper ventilation around the refrigerator to avoid overheating.
Power on the refrigerator and allow it to cool before placing food inside.
CAUTION! Do not overload the refrigerator to ensure proper airflow.
Access temperature controls via the front panel. Adjust settings for both refrigerator and freezer compartments.
Features: Temperature settings, ice maker controls, and energy-saving mode.
Ensure proper connection to the water supply for the ice maker.
Tip: Use a water filter for better ice quality.
Follow these steps to use the ice maker effectively.
WARNING! Do not force ice cubes out of the bin.
Features include easy-to-reach controls and adjustable shelving for convenience.
Unplug the refrigerator before cleaning. Use a soft cloth and mild detergent.
CAUTION! Avoid using abrasive cleaners that may scratch surfaces.

|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Refrigerator not cooling | Power supply issue | Check power connection and reset if necessary. |
| Ice maker not producing ice | Water supply issue | Ensure water line is connected and turned on. |
| Noise from refrigerator | Improper leveling | Adjust leveling legs to stabilize. |
| Frost buildup | Door seal issue | Check door seals for damage and replace if necessary. |
